tpwallet改单位的全景分析:从支付保护到节点验证与充值提现实务

引言:

随着数字资产钱包(以tpwallet为代表)用户增长与生态复杂度提高,改单位(例如从TP到更细分的子单位或更直观的显示单位)已经成为产品与技术必须面对的命题。改单位不仅是UI层面的调整,更牵涉到账务精度、链上签名、节点验证、实时支付保护与全球化合规与体验。

一、改单位的动因与设计原则

1) 可读性与用户信任:对普通用户显示易懂的金额单位(例如从大数到带小数的常用单位)能降低认知负担与误操作风险。2) 精度与四舍五入:必须保持链上精度与显示一致,避免因四舍五入引发余额差异或交易失败。3) 兼容性:兼容现有合约、小数位与跨链资产尤为关键。

二、实时支付保护

1) 预防前置攻击:改单位时前端与签名数据必须一一对应,签名显示金额与实际广播金额一致,防止前端替换或中间人篡改。2) 双重确认与确认气泡:在高风险或大额支付时加入二次确认、支付摘要和反向校验(例如显示原始最小单位与转换后单位)。3) 实时风控:结合黑名单、速率限制、行为评分与MPC阈值签名以降低被盗风险。

三、前沿技术趋势

1) 多方安全计算(MPC)与阈值签名,使私钥分散化管理,改单位不再暴露单点私钥。2) 零知识证明(ZK)用于隐私与跨单位证明,能在不泄露精确金额的前提下验证余额或支付限额。3) Layer 2与状态通道的单位映射,支持低费率频繁小额支付并保全原子性。

四、专家解析与未来预测

业内专家普遍认为:短期内,钱包将倾向于提供可切换的“显示单位+原始单位”方案;中期会出现行业规范,推荐统一表示方法以便审计与合规;长期来看,结合ZK与跨链协议的智能单位协议可能成为标准,支持自动汇率与最小单位证明。

五、全球化与智能技术应用

1) 本地化显示:支持法币对照、语言与文化偏好(如千分位、小数点符号)。2) 智能换算:集成实时汇率、税费估算与显示原始链上单位,帮助用户在不同司法区理解价值。3) 合规适配:自动根据地域提示KYC、限额与合规说明。

六、节点验证与一致性保障

1) 轻节点与SPV证明:改单位后仍需保证轻钱包能验证余额与交易有效性,建议通过Merkle证明、SPV与简化验证链头来校验。2) 多节点比对:前端应向多节点查询并比对交易回执与余额,减少单点被污染的风险。3) 回滚与分叉策略:显示单位变更应包含链回滚处理逻辑,避免短时间内余额闪烁误导用户。

七、充值与提现(On/Off-ramp)实务建议

1) 充值:展示充值币种的原始单位与目标显示单位,明确到账确认数与预计时间。对小额充值做最小阈值提示,避免因单位误读造成资金损失。2) 提现:在提现页面同时显示链上最小单位、手续费明细与到达法币金额预估。支持批量提现与分层签名策略来降低频繁高额提现风险。3) 审计与流水:保留单位转换的可溯源记录,便于客服与合规审计。

八、迁移与实施建议

1) 渐进式上线:先以用户可选模式推出“显示单位切换”,收集反馈后再强制迁移。2) 自动回退与兼容层:保持内部账本仍以原始最小单位计价,改单位仅为展示层与API适配。3) 测试覆盖:包含签名一致性、跨语言格式化、边界值、汇率波动场景与并发压力测试。

结论:

tpwallet改单位看似简单,但涉及安全、合规、用户体验与技术实现多个维度。推荐采用“内部永远使用最小单位、展示层可切换并双重展示原始单位+本地化单位”的策略,结合MPC、ZK与多节点验证提升实时支付保护,并在充值提现流程中强化透明度与审计能力。只有在技术、产品和合规三方面协作,改单位才能真正提升用户体验而不牺牲安全与一致性。

作者:林墨发布时间:2026-01-07 21:12:41

评论

Alex93

很全面的分析,尤其赞同“内部使用最小单位,展示层可切换”的做法。

小青

关于节点验证部分的建议实用,轻节点和SPV证明很关键。

Mia.eth

想了解更多ZK在单位证明上的实操案例,能否补充?

赵明

充值提现场景写得不错,尤其是保留转换溯源记录这点。

相关阅读
<del draggable="izsy45"></del><time date-time="h4d0r5"></time><small dropzone="l1xhdq"></small>